“FBI Is Looking Into Foul Play,” The Wall Street Journal, June 17, 2015 A3. St. Louis Cardinals being investigated by the FBI for hacking of Houston Astros’ database, using a permutation of an old password. Ah, America’s pastime.
What does this say about the culture of the Cardinals management that either allowed this or didn’t catch it? What does it say about allowing users to set and manage their own passwords?
